I have no position long or short in Citrix. However, I feel the thin client market will be quite significant.

My worry for Citrix is that, although they are in great position now to complement Microsoft's Windows Terminal Server and most companies seriously deploying WTS will need Citrix's new release as well, what is going to happen when Microsoft adds all the features they are lacking and customers don't need Citrix anymore?

You seem to think Citrix will be able to hold their own against Microsoft. If you could let me know how I would appreciate it.
